In todays fast-moving online trading world, regulation and safety are more important than ever. TradeFW claims to be a regulated broker, but a closer look at its licence and operations reveals a more complex picture.
In online trading, choosing the right broker can make the difference between protecting your money and losing it. TradeFW presents itself as a regulated company, but a deeper review raises serious questions about its credibility.
The broker is licensed by the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CySEC) under licence number 298/16, operating with a Straight Through Processing (STP) model. While CySEC is a recognised regulator within the EU, its rules and investor protections are not as strict as those enforced by top-tier regulators such as the UK‘s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) or Australia’s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C).

Concerns about TradeFW grew after WikiFX, an independent broker review platform, carried out an on-site check at the companys official address in Cyprus. WikiFX, which tracks licences from over 40 global regulators and collects user complaints, reported that its team could not find the company at the address it had registered. This raises serious doubts about whether TradeFW has a real office there. (Full report: https://www.wikifx.com/en/survey/821406e8f5.html)

The absence of a verifiable office presence undermines both transparency and accountability. If a broker cannot be physically located at its registered address, it becomes significantly harder for regulators or affected investors to resolve disputes or take enforcement action in the event of misconduct.

WikiFX assigns trust scores to brokers based on a combination of factors, including regulatory standing, operational transparency, and user feedback. While TradeFW is technically regulated by CySEC, the combination of concerns about its physical presence and the limitations of CySEC‘s supervisory framework has raised doubts among many market watchers about the broker’s overall reliability. Investors are strongly advised to exercise caution and carry out comprehensive due diligence before engaging with any broker, particularly those operating under regulatory authorities perceived to have lighter oversight. Assessing a brokers full regulatory profile, operational transparency, and verifiable presence can help mitigate risks in an industry where unregulated or loosely regulated entities have caused significant financial harm.

When choosing a broker, the first question is always about safety and legitimacy. Is my capital safe? For Mazi Finance, the answer is clear and worrying: Mazi Finance is an unregulated broker. While the company, MaziMatic Financial Services LTD, is registered in the offshore location of Saint Lucia, this business registration does not replace strong financial regulation from a top-level authority. Independent analysis from regulatory watchdogs shows a very low trust score, made worse by official warnings from government financial bodies and many user complaints about serious problems.
